Output f34e4ec26d68248d30bc052cdf40dfcc462de2e8586fb008e87477b3ce9e72d7:21

value
48985600
script pubkey
OP_0 OP_PUSHBYTES_20 d2a62463453e219f8dcdda09e4eb213238058590
address
bc1q62nzgc698cselrwdmgy7f6epxguqtpvsf625q2
transaction
f34e4ec26d68248d30bc052cdf40dfcc462de2e8586fb008e87477b3ce9e72d7
confirmations
250044
spent
true